- I first head Roy Haynes when I was about 14 and I went out and bought a 20" K flat top ride. I played that as my main ride for years. After a while I fell out of love with it. It was too heavy, and as it patina'd, it just became too dry and lifeless. Enter the indy cymbal maker epoch.
Having a blast playing this new 20.5" prism flat ride from @timothyrobertscymbals @ReverieDrumCo .
